Mah Govt wants to shift international sports university to Pune: AIMIM MP

Aurangabad : Aurangabad AIMIM MP Imtiaz Jaleel on Saturday made a serious allegation that the MVA led state government has decided to shift the international sports university to Pune under the pressure of the Nationalist Congress Party.

Mr Jaleel in his press statement stated that, Environment Minister Aditya Thackeray today tweeted that the International Sports University will be held in Pune and a meeting has been held for it. The International Sports University is proposed in Aurangabad and a place has been fixed for it,he said .

Mr Jaleel further said , a meeting of the District Planning Committee (DPC) held in Aurangabad district, he had raised the issue that the International Sports University should be start to Aurangabad and not elsewhere.

On this, Industry Minister and Guardian Minister of Aurangabad district Subhash Desai had assured that the sports university would be held at Aurangabad in any case and a place has been fixed for it.

Mr Jaleel has asked why injustice was done to Marathwada as usual by shifting the sports university to Pune.

The International Sports University was sanctioned at Karodi near Aurangabad, sports facilities were to be set up at Waluj in Gangapur taluka.

He also accused that number of offices shifted from here to other places and urged the government not to do the same and sports university should be start from Aurangabad,He added.
